The current situation in the world is a unique one, as a result of the rapid and far-reaching spread of the COVID-19 virus. The purpose of this study was to investigate Swedish citizens' mental well-being, worry, and compliance amid the ongoing pandemic. Specifically, differences between Stockholm and other large Swedish cities, and differences between genders were explored, as well as correlations between the variables of well-bring, worry and compliance. The relationship between worry for oneself and others was also examined. These variables were measured using a survey study with 113 participants from various cities and towns in Sweden, in which they answered questions related to worry, overall well-being and the degree to which they followed the recommendations that Folkhälsomyndigheten, the Public Health Agency of Sweden, have established to prevent the spread of the virus. In the results, differences were found in the variables measuring well-being and worry between men and women as well as between those living in Stockholm versus other large cities, where well-being was higher and worry lower among Stockholmers and men. The results also showed a positive correlation between worry and compliance, as well as a correlation between worry and lower well-being. However, no significant differences in compliance were found between different cities nor between genders.

Vi lever idag i en unik världsomfattande situation till följd av den snabba och utbredda spridningen av coronaviruset covid-19. Syftet med denna studie var att undersöka psykiskt välmående, oro och medgörlighet bland svenskar i den rådande pandemin. Mer specifikt undersöktes skillnader i dessa variabler mellan Stockholm och flera större svenska städer samt skillnader mellan kön. Dels undersöks skillnader i variablerna medgörlighet, oro och välmående som övergripande faktorer, dels undersöks skillnader i enskilda items som undersökts i ett frågeformulär och som mäter olika aspekter av medgörlighet, oro och välmående. Variablerna mättes genom en enkätstudie med 113 deltagare från olika städer och orter i Sverige, i vilken de svarade på enkätfrågor som berörde oro, välmående och i vilken grad de följer de rekommendationer som Folkhälsomyndighetens gett för att förhindra spridningen av viruset. I resultaten fanns skillnader i variablerna välmående och oro mellan män och kvinnor samt mellan de som bor i Stockholm kontra andra större städer, då välmåendet var högre och oron lägre hos stockholmare och män. Resultaten visade även på en positiv korrelation mellan oro och medgörlighet samt ett samband mellan hög oro och lågt välmående. Dock uppmättes inga signifikanta skillnader i medgörlighet mellan boendeorter eller kön.
